Inspector Shot In Buttocks In El Dorado County

Woman Injured Near Garden Valley Home, Officials Say



POSTED: 11:55 am PDT April 21, 2010
UPDATED: 12:22 pm PDT April 21, 2010


Email Print


EL DORADO COUNTY, Calif. -- An inspector was shot in the buttocks Wednesday as she approached a rural El Dorado County home, officials said.
El Dorado County Sheriff's spokesman Lt. Kevin House said at about 11 a.m., the woman went to a home off Andy Wolf Road in the Garden Valley community for an inspection. As she went to her car to get some items, the woman said she heard a pop, a loud bang and felt a burning sensation in her left buttock. House said the woman then looked down and saw blood.
The inspector fled in her car and called 911.
There are no suspects in custody, House said.
The woman's condition is unknown.

For those who were around during the last "wave" of foreclosures in the 90's. I inspected some of those in maybe 97/98.

I came into the home... before I could say "Bob's your uncle" I saw someone running at me with what appeared something in his hand. An arm bar later and I was OK. Easy self defense BTW.
Scared the crud out of me, turns out the guys lost his home and moved back in....

Despite all the crud we see I'm still convinced the banks have done a better job this time around.

Although I still give a loud "Hello!" when entering a vacant home, I've only gotten a couple responses in the last year or so.
